Malaysia legislation
Section 9
Section 9
(a)
a person or body of persons not being a licensed bank shall not assume or use in relation to the business or any part of the business carried on by the person or body of persons the word "bank" or any of its derivatives or any word indicating the carrying on of banking business, either in National Language or in English or in any other language;
(b)
no bank shall hereafter be licensed by a name which includes any of the words "Central", "Commonwealth", "Federal", "Federation", "Malaysia", "Malaysian", "National", "Reserve" or "State" either in National Language or in English or in any other language.
(2)
Any person who acts in contravention of paragraph (a) of subsection (1) shall be guilty of an offence and shall on conviction be liable to a fine not exceeding five thousand dollars or to imprisonment for a term not exceeding three years or to both such fine and imprisonment.
(3)
Nothing in this section shall apply to any association of banks or of employees of banks formed for the promotion of their mutual interests.
